dc.description.abstractSerbia belongs to the European countries which have high agriculture importance in overall structure of the economy, primarily owing to the rich land resources and favorable natural conditions for agricultural production. However, a large representation of small family farms, low level of agricultural technology, incomplete usage of modern agro-technical measures in crop production, small percentage of irrigated land have a strong impact on the fluctuations in this production, which make Serbian agriculture uncompetitive. Census data shows that the most of the agricultural production of the Republic of Serbia was realized on the territory of AP Vojvodina (average about 52% of the total area under cereals and over 92% of the area under industrial crops), where family farms were the most important carriers of organizing agricultural production. Low average size of the arable land of family farms is a limiting factor in the application of modern agro-technical measures. High fragmentation certainly has a negative effect on the level of efficiency in agricultural production. The process of EU integration, in addition to opening of new big markets, requires a significant increase in productivity and quality. In this connection, the possibility that family farms will survive in the future, especially when Serbia joins the EU, is directly linked to farmers’ ability to make the best possible use of the available resources. The purpose of this study is to examine the intensity of production of basic field crops and the possibilities of their increase on family owned farms of Vojvodina. The primary goal of this work is to compare the results achieved in the production of basic field crops in existing situation and after applying the measures which could increase intensity of production, and to indicate the potential of increasing economic effectiveness and efficiency of production on family farms. Data used as the main source for the purposes of this research were analyzed collected data of survey of 75 intentionally selected family farms solely directed on crop production in region of Vojvodina...en
dc.description.abstractSrbija spada u red evropskih zemalja u čijoj privrednoj strukturi poljoprivreda ima visok značaj, zahvaljujući pre svega bogatim zemljišnim resursima i povoljnim prirodnim uslovima za poljoprivrednu proizvodnju. Međutim, velika zastupljenost sitnih porodičnih gazdinstava, nizak nivo agrotehnike, nepotpuna primena savremenih agrotehničkih mera u biljnoj proizvodnji, mali procenat navodnjavanih površina imaju snažan uticaj na oscilacije u ovoj proizvodnji, što poljoprivredu Srbije čini nekonkurentnom. Podaci Popisa pokazuju da se najveći deo ratarske proizvodnje Republike Srbije ostvaruje se na području AP Vojvodine (prosečno oko 52% ukupnih površina pod žitima i preko 92% površina pod industrijskim biljem), a porodična gazdinstva predstavljaju najznačajnije nosioce organizovanja ratarske proizvodnje u AP Vojvodini. U uslovima sitnosopstveničke strukture, veličina poseda je ograničavajući faktor u primeni savremenih agrotehničkih mera. Ovo se svakako negativno odražava i na nivo ostvarene efikasnosti u poljoprivrednoj proizvodnji. Proces međunarodnih integracija, pored toga što otvara nova velika tržišta, zahteva i značajno povećanje produktivnosti i kvaliteta. S tim u vezi, mogućnost da porodična gazdinstva opstanu u budućnosti, posebno sa ulaskom u EU, direktno je povezana sa njihovom sposobnošću da na najbolji mogući način koriste raspoložive resurse. Na osnovu prethodno izloženih činjenica i rezultata predmet istraživanja u ovom radu je intenzivnost proizvodnje osnovnih ratarskih useva i mogućnosti njenog povećanja na porodičnim gazdinstvima AP Vojvodine. Primarni cilj rada je da se komparacijom ostvarenih rezultata u proizvodnji osnovnih ratarskih useva u uslovima postojećeg stanja i posle primene mera za povećanje intenzivnosti proizvodnje ukaže na realne mogućnosti povećanja ekonomske efektivnosti i efikasnosti njihove proizvodnje na porodičnim gazdinstvima...sr
